Coping with Clogs

Why do drains clog? The small respond to is because of the way we utilize them. Certainly, While it isn't really supposed to occur, drinking water isn't really The one thing taking place most drains. In actual fact, knowing what has clogged your drain may be a crucial action in figuring out ways to clear the clog. In the kitchen sink, grease and tiny particles of foodstuff may make their way in the drain. In the lavatory, hair and cleaning soap scum are the most significant offenders. Over time, these substances can Develop up and begin to line the drain, after which sooner or later, One more bit of food items or A different clump of hair is all it's going to take to dam the drain [resource: Goodway].

Overseas objects, such as jewelry, bottle tops or toys, can also fall into a drain and clog it. If that's the case, drain cleaners will not assist unblock the drain. You'll need to remove the thing or get in touch with a plumber to get it done for you personally.

Assuming your difficulty isn't really a international object, 1st try and Track down the clog. Start off by eliminating, examining and cleaning the stopper or strainer at the entrance for the drain. Some strainers are very easily eliminated by hand, but Other individuals could require a screwdriver or pliers. Eliminate anything at all you are able to attain and after that attempt pouring scorching water down the drain.

The next move is to test employing a plunger to the drain, and when that doesn't perform, try out getting rid of and cleaning the sink's trap. Following that, you might want to test a sewer snake, or auger. If none of those attempts operates, it's time to use a drain-cleansing products [resource: Harrison]. Chemical Drain Cleaners
Chemical drain cleaners are one way to unclog sinks.

Be they liquid, gel or powder form, the vast majority of drain cleaners you will discover on keep shelves use powerful chemicals, they usually are available liquid, gel and powder varieties. All chemical reactions entail shifting electrons, and drain cleaners function by possibly having or offering electrons for the clogging substance, generating warmth in the method. You'll find three main different types of drain cleaners:

Caustic drain cleaners consist of substances for example lye and caustic potash. They're bases, so they give electrons to your clogging material, and their hydroxide ions create the response that clears the clog. Their alkaline, or standard, chemical substances release warmth and switch grease into a cleaning soap-like compound that is much more conveniently dissolved. These drain cleaners are generally heavier than drinking water, which enables them to get to the clog by way of standing drinking water.
Oxidizing drain cleaners contain substances which include house bleach, peroxides and nitrates. These chemical substances cause the natural and organic content from the clog to lose electrons and develop into oxidized. The solution is heavier than water, so it may possibly go via standing h2o, and it releases warmth and gasoline to help apparent the blockage.
Acid drain cleaners are not generally located in merchants, and a few are bought only to plumbers. These generally click here include superior concentrations of sulfuric acid or hydrochloric acid, substances that enhance hydronium ions in a solution and catch the attention of electrons through the clog. The hydronium ions react chemically with the fabric inside the clog, and the response releases heat, which is essential to soften congealed grease [source: Sheridan].

Mainly because The majority of these products crank out heat, They could soften the polyvinyl chloride, or PVC, pipes present in homes nowadays. Nevertheless, these types of hurt is rare if you utilize the drain cleaner as directed -- harm is a lot more prone to occur when drain cleaner is utilised on older, metallic pipes.
